MLS | Inter Miami are regular season champions

(Columbus) Lionel Messi and Inter Miami won another trophy and home-field advantage for the duration of the MLS playoffs on Wednesday.


Messi scored two goals in the final minutes of the first half, goalkeeper Drake Callender saved a penalty shot in the 84the minute and Inter Miami defeated the Columbus Crew 3-2 to secure first place on the Garber Tour in the regular season.

This is a 46e major trophy for Messi, at club or for his country, which constitutes a record. This is a second trophy in MLS for the Argentinian after the League Cup won in 2023, shortly after his arrival with the Florida club.

Luis Suarez also scored for Inter Miami, who will begin the playoffs at home on the last weekend of October.

By winning their last two games this season, Messi’s gang could set an MLS record with 74 points. The New England Revolution finished at the top of the circuit in 2021 with 73 points.

With Messi in their lineup this season, Inter Miami has only lost once in 17 matches (10-1-6).
